#17ac1a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#17ac1a is composed of 9% red, 67.5% green and 10.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 84.9% yellow and 32.5% black. It has a hue angle of 121.2 degrees, a saturation of 76.4% and a lightness of 38.2%. #17ac1a color hex could be obtained by blending #2eff34 with #005900.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

#17ac1a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#17ac1a has RGB values of R:23, G:172, B:26 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0, Y:0.85,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 1551386.

Shades and Tints of #17ac1a
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#021002 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#17ac1a
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5b695b is the less saturated color, while #00c304 is the most saturated one.
